A global B2B SaaS technology business is building out its European engineering hub and is hiring multiple Senior / Lead Software Engineers (JavaScript) to develop and enhance a mission-critical platform used internationally.
These are hands-on individual contributor roles with strong ownership — ideal for engineers who enjoy building high-quality software end-to-end and influencing technical direction (without people management).
Tech Stack
- Frontend: React (JavaScript)
- Backend: Node.js (JavaScript)
- Cloud: AWS (Lambda, DynamoDB, CloudWatch)
- Architecture: Microservices + REST APIs
- Bonus: AG Grid / data-heavy UI experience
What you’ll be doing
- Owning features end-to-end (design → build → release)
- Writing clean, production-quality code
- Supporting technical direction through code reviews and guidance
- Working in an Agile/Scrum team with a modern engineering mindset (incl. AI tools)
Requirements
- Strong commercial experience with React + Node.js
- 10 years+ Software Engineering experience
- Experience building scalable systems in a microservices/API environment
- Excellent communication and collaboration in distributed teams
- Stable career history
Location: Fully Remote (UK based)
Salary: £80,000 - £105,000 based on experience
